Transaction 6f6a12c8cf566773a7c4aa0bcf6ce6cc193629505242f34553d910ca4d1a6086

block
aac9e326fb7863180c31f6301ca702b88ff20173cdcde116efa5829348512835

1 Input

95 Outputs